Hello,

Is anyone aware of a very thorough list of design rules published that goes above and beyond of what can typically be found under a list of fab capabilities?

Something like a huge list of what is typically checked, and with standard rules and "advanced capabilities" rules.

I have plenty for the typical line widths and air gaps but want to find something even more in depth such as:

- min dist of silk to bare copper

- hole edge to pcb edge clearance

- max hole size for soldermask plug via

- etc. (there are many many many more checks done)

A complete list would be very helpful to many. Even if a designer follows the "capabilities" of their particular chosen fabricator, there are still many possible DRC errors that can slip through. If anyone knows of such a list, please share. If such a list isn't in existence, I'd be interested in working with a few designers to come up with a ultimate list and share. Worldwide input welcome. I think some of the minimum distance changes with time!!! As the fab process advance, the distance shrink!!! I don't think you have a minimum standard on a lot of them. The best is still ask the fab house. I fab some boards on ebay for dirt cheap, their requirement is way larger than the state of the art place, but you are going to have to pay more for that. For example, their minimum trace width is still 7mils!!! I have been doing 7mils over 25 or 30 years ago already. But I can get 5 2"X3" 2 layer for $50US!!!
